Elements in Calculating Furnace Cleansing Value
There are numerous elements that play a task in estimating furnace cleansing value, together with furnace sort, situation, and accessibility. Understanding the next influential elements may help a home-owner financially put together for furnace cleansing and upkeep.
Picture: depositphotos.com
Furnace Kind
There are a number of several types of furnaces. As a result of fuel is without doubt one of the commonest, most HVAC contractors have loads of expertise cleansing and sustaining fuel furnaces. Electrical furnaces are additionally frequent, however since they don’t contain combustion, they don’t should be cleaned as ceaselessly. Oil furnaces have extra elements than fuel or electrical fashions, so they could require a extra concerned—and costlier—cleansing.
Furnace sort alone doesn’t decide the ultimate furnace cleansing value, nevertheless. Actually, all varieties of furnace have their very own distinctive cleansing value worth ranges. Usually talking, electrical models are essentially the most reasonably priced to have serviced, whereas fuel and oil furnaces are likely to value about the identical for models comparable in dimension and situation.
Furnace Situation
All furnaces start to interrupt down over time, and it’s unattainable to maintain a furnace in brand-new situation ceaselessly. So how lengthy does a furnace final? The excellent news is {that a} well-maintained furnace can final for round 15 to twenty years, however a furnace’s general state can affect its cleansing and upkeep schedule and, by extension, its repairs prices for a couple of causes.
First, a furnace in good situation has seemingly had common cleanings. This implies it’s additionally been inspected frequently and maybe already undergone a couple of minor repairs to maintain it operating as effectively as potential. Usually talking, a furnace in good situation will both value much less to wash or not incur further prices.
Alternatively, a furnace in poor situation is extra prone to have skipped a number of annual cleanings and inspections. Dust and particles might be troublesome to take away after sitting for therefore lengthy, and there may very well be a number of repairs ready to be noticed. Whereas issues aren’t assured, a furnace in poor situation is prone to incur the next cleansing charge and doubtlessly further restore prices.
Air Filter Alternative
Whereas professionally cleansing a furnace takes 1 to three hours, altering an air filter takes solely 5 minutes. If a furnace is being serviced, a contractor will seemingly embrace a fast air filter swap as a part of the job scope with out tacking on extra labor prices.
Altering a filter can be a job {that a} house owner can sometimes deal with on their very own, however simply because it’s a fast job doesn’t imply it’s one which needs to be ignored. So how typically does a furnace filter should be modified? To be able to hold a furnace working correctly, the air filter must be changed each 1 to three months.
There are a number of several types of filters, however most house furnaces use flat and pleated filters. These have a value vary of $10 to $50. If the filters are usually changed, owners can anticipate to pay between $40 and $200 per yr on new furnace filters.
Labor
HVAC contractors typically cost by the hour. Hourly labor charges can range based mostly on location. Extra populated areas with larger prices of residing usually tend to have larger labor charges, whereas extra rural areas with decrease prices of residing are likely to have decrease labor charges. Expertise may affect labor charges, with contractors who’ve been within the enterprise for longer charging extra per hour than those that are simply getting a really feel for the occupation.
Most HVAC technicians cost between $75 and $150 per hour on common, though some contractors might cost a easy flat price with hourly costs coming into play provided that repairs are wanted.

Accessibility
Most newer properties are constructed with simply accessible furnaces. This implies an HVAC contractor can rapidly acquire entry to a furnace and its internal elements, thereby shortening the period of time it takes to finish a cleansing or restore. This typically equates to decrease labor costs and a cheaper appointment general.
In older properties, some furnaces might be troublesome to entry. A contractor might must get somewhat artistic with their strategy to a cleansing appointment or routine restore. Models in limited-access attics or crawlspaces can depart a contractor crunched in a good spot whereas they full their work. This will enhance labor prices.
Seasonality
Fall is a good time to schedule a furnace tune-up. It’s higher to search out out if a furnace is beginning to present severe indicators of damage and tear earlier than the primary stretch of frozen temperatures. Owners are suggested to remember the fact that fall can be the busy season for furnace tune-ups, and appointments can come at a premium.
Scheduling a cleansing or tune-up in the course of the low season for a house’s heating season can doubtlessly save a bit of cash, however checking a furnace earlier than it’s wanted may nonetheless result in some surprises as soon as the climate adjustments.
Upkeep plans can remedy the difficulty of pricey fall appointments, as a result of members obtain precedence appointments with out the added charges.

Further Prices and Concerns
Whereas not all furnace cleansing appointments will contain the situations listed beneath, owners might profit from realizing concerning the following potential prices and issues when attempting to estimate their furnace cleansing value.
Air Duct Cleansing
Although not required with each furnace cleansing, air duct cleansing is an extra value owners will need to concentrate on. Duct cleansing may help create a cleaner residing atmosphere, cut back allergens and irritants, and take away disagreeable smells and odors blowing via a house. So, with so many advantages, what does furnace duct cleansing value?
It will depend on a couple of elements. For instance, a dirtier duct system will seemingly value extra to wash than one with much less particles. Bigger methods additionally sometimes value extra to wash, particularly if there are further vents.
Total, cleansing prices vary from $269 to $486. Whereas duct cleansing can add to a furnace cleansing value, owners could also be completely satisfied to study a duct system can go a number of years between cleanings.
Repairs
When cleansing a furnace, an HVAC contractor might spot an space or concern in want of restore. There are few furnace repairs that may be postpone, so it’s in a home-owner’s greatest curiosity so as to add the restore to the job scope. The everyday vary for furnace restore is $131 to $485, relying on the half in query.
For instance, a blower motor restore prices between $150 and $450, with a complete alternative costing as much as $2,000. Repairing a warmth change prices between $100 and $200, whereas changing a fuel valve might be as a lot as $600.
Electrical furnace repairs are sometimes essentially the most reasonably priced, beginning as little as $50. Gasoline, propane, and oil furnaces can incur costly repairs, costing as much as $1,200.
Service Plans
A service plan is an settlement between a home-owner and an HVAC contractor stating {that a} charge from the house owner can be exchanged for ongoing HVAC companies from the service supplier. These plans range by contractor however sometimes contain checkups, tune-ups, seasonal HVAC upkeep, emergency companies, and precedence remedy. Some HVAC corporations provide owners the selection of various tiered packages to swimsuit their wants and funds.
An annual upkeep service plan prices between $150 and $500. Owners will wish to remember the fact that many service plans embrace common repairs, so the annual charge may very well be a cut price for a furnace beginning to present its age.
Reductions
Some HVAC contractors might provide reductions when a cleansing service is mixed with repairs or different HVAC work. Different contractors might provide reductions throughout sluggish intervals of the yr, although these intervals range in several components of the nation. Annual upkeep plans are one other manner owners can benefit from discounted furnace cleansing prices.
Owners may attain out to their native utility corporations to see if any rebates are provided for annual tune-ups. Some municipalities provide rebates of $20 to $50 to encourage residents to hunt out annual upkeep. Routine cleanings enhance furnace effectivity and may cut back native vitality strains.

Furnace Cleansing Value by Kind of Furnace
One of many essential influencing elements in the case of furnace service prices is the kind of furnace being serviced. For instance, electrical furnaces are likely to require much less frequent cleanings as a result of there isn’t a combustion, whereas propane and fuel furnaces require common inspections and flawless plumbing, which may add as much as a rise in furnace upkeep prices.
When owners are estimating a heater tune-up value, the next explanations by sort may help them give you an correct quantity.
Electrical
As much as 15 % of American properties use an electrical furnace as their major supply of warmth. Electrical furnaces are environmentally pleasant however can include larger vitality prices.
Electrical furnaces function like fuel furnaces besides that they produce warmth with electrical heating components fairly than fuel burners. These heating components are managed by circuit breakers.
Electrical furnaces nonetheless should be cleaned and inspected yearly, however they’re much less prone to take as lengthy or require as a lot labor. A method for owners to maintain the price of electrical furnace cleansing low is to contemplate an annual upkeep plan that features common cleansing together with different upkeep duties.
Gasoline
In response to the U.S. Power Data Administration, practically half of all American households depend on pure fuel as their essential heating gas. In a fuel furnace, burning pure fuel generates warmth within the unit’s burner, which is then handed via a warmth exchanger. As scorching air leaves the warmth exchanger, it’s pushed with a fan all through a house’s ductwork, concurrently making every residing house a cushty temperature.
The typical value of fuel furnace cleansing is $80, with a variety between $60 and $160. Furnace inspection value sometimes consists of cleansing and security checks on the fuel line and valve, exhaust system, and warmth exchanger.
Oil
Oil furnaces aren’t as outdated as some People might imagine. Actually, 5.3 million American households use oil to warmth the principle residing areas of their properties. Since oil furnaces aren’t as frequent as fuel and electrical furnaces, it could take a bit extra work for owners to search out an HVAC contractor who’s skilled with oil furnace cleansing. Nevertheless, discovering a professional technician is at all times price the additional work.
The typical oil furnace cleansing value is between $100 and $200. This sometimes consists of an inspection, system tune-up, and filter alternative. A whole cleansing will contain all the system’s essential elements.
There are specific companies that will value extra, corresponding to chimney cleansing. It prices between $150 and $250 to wash a chimney from an oil furnace. Changing an oil tank is fortunately a uncommon upkeep step, because it has a worth vary between $1,000 and $6,200. Cleansing clogged underground oil traces prices between $200 and $1,000.

Do I Want Furnace Cleansing?
Furnace cleansing is a part of a house’s required upkeep. Common cleanings assist hold the within air clear and lengthen the anticipated lifespan of a heating unit. Whereas the overall rule of thumb is to wash a furnace yearly, there are indicators a home-owner can search for that will sign a cleansing is required earlier than anticipated, together with the next.
Inconsistent Airflow
A house with inconsistent airflow might have a furnace that must be cleaned. Earlier than calling an HVAC contractor, there are some things a home-owner can attempt on their very own. The primary is to ensure there are not any vents lined or blocked. A vent wants round 18 inches of clearance to work correctly. As soon as it’s been confirmed that every one vents have enough clearance, checking to guarantee that the vents are absolutely opened is the following step.
If all the house’s vents are clear and open, it could be time to interchange the furnace filter. That is sometimes achieved as soon as each season. But when a clear air filter nonetheless doesn’t remedy the issue, knowledgeable cleansing is the following step.

Inconsistent Temperature
When some rooms in a house are cooler than others, regardless of the thermostat being set to a heat temperature, this could be a signal of a furnace in want of a cleansing. An excessive amount of filth and dirt inside a unit may cause it to activate and off too rapidly and wrestle to take care of the temperature set on a thermostat.
If strolling via a house looks as if a curler coaster of temperatures and there’s no apparent purpose, corresponding to an open window or closed ground vent, calling an HVAC contractor for a furnace cleansing may help a unit higher regulate temperature all through the house.
Water in Ducts
Water buildup in air ducts can promote mildew, micro organism, and fungi development, all which may trigger severe well being issues for owners. Sadly, moisture in air ducts isn’t a uncommon prevalence and might rapidly result in severe penalties if ignored.
Moisture in ducts is normally associated to an AC concern. Nevertheless, leaks in a furnace venting system can result in moisture buildup as nicely. Unused air-conditioning ducts in unheated rooms in the course of the heating season may gather moisture.
Due to the well being dangers related to standing water in ducts, owners are suggested to seek the advice of an HVAC skilled to find out the place the moisture is coming from and whether or not a furnace cleansing or tune-up may help.
Extra Mud
When espresso tables, blinds, and banisters are instantly lined in a layer of mud, regardless of being lately cleaned, it’s an indication a furnace is in want of a superb cleansing. It’s additionally seemingly that the house’s ductwork is in want of some upkeep. At first, a grimy furnace merely pushes particles and filth via the ducts and into a house, but when ignored for too lengthy, it could possibly result in severe furnace issues, together with complete unit failure.
Uncommon Smells
A furnace can emit a variety of surprising smells. Whereas a burning mud scent is frequent when owners first activate a furnace initially of the autumn or winter season, it ought to final just a few hours, or a pair days on the most. But when the dusty scent doesn’t go away after the furnace operates frequently for a couple of days, the house owner will wish to change out the air filter. If the scent nonetheless doesn’t go away, they’ll want to show the furnace off and have it inspected by an HVAC skilled.
Larger Power Payments
Mud and particles inside a furnace unit may cause a house’s vitality payments to skyrocket. When an air filter or your complete furnace unit is visibly soiled from mud and particles, an HVAC system can’t work as designed. Heating a house turns into tougher as airflow is restricted. A grimy furnace must work more durable to maneuver heat air all through a house, leading to longer run occasions and better vitality payments.
Whereas there’s a value to cleansing a furnace, owners might wish to consider it as an funding. Not solely can routine upkeep stop having to interchange a unit early (a large financial savings by itself), it could possibly instantly assist a home-owner save on month-to-month utility payments all year long.
System Shutdowns
A furnace that retains shutting down is definitely annoying, however it may be harmful for folks, pipes, and home equipment when a home-owner can’t hold their home at a cushty temperature. A grimy furnace can wrestle to run on demand; frequent system shutdowns may very well be an indication {that a} cleansing is so as.
A grimy furnace filter can impede airflow to the unit’s warmth exchanger. If the exchanger will get too scorching as a consequence of a scarcity of airflow, a security mechanism kicks in and shuts the furnace off to forestall injury to the unit and cut back the danger of a hearth. This drawback can normally be solved by merely switching out the filter.
If internal elements of the unit such because the blower wheel are soiled, nevertheless, a furnace can wrestle to function and finally shut down as different elements are overworked.
A furnace that retains shutting off regardless of not reaching the programmed temperature on the thermostat means it’s time to show off the unit and name for knowledgeable inspection.
Furnace Cleansing: DIY vs. Hiring a Skilled
On the subject of recurring house upkeep prices, like furnace cleansing, owners typically surprise if a DIY strategy is protected and value efficient. Whereas there are some components of furnace upkeep that owners can deal with on their very own, a full cleansing and tune-up needs to be dealt with solely by knowledgeable and, in reality, skilled work is commonly a guaranty requirement.
Furnace filters enhance indoor air high quality, cut back the quantity of mud within the air, and assist an HVAC system run effectively. Over time, furnace filters begin to refill with mud and particles, making it more durable for the furnace to perform.
On the whole, furnace filters needs to be modified each 1 to three months, or at the very least as soon as per season. Every make and mannequin of furnace has its personal filter necessities and altering process, however general, it’s a straightforward upkeep activity that solely takes a couple of minutes. Altering the filter can definitely be dealt with by a home-owner.
However in the case of extra in-depth cleansing and upkeep, knowledgeable might want to deal with the job. Not solely does this make sure the appointment is carried out safely (furnaces are sophisticated machines with a number of elements), it additionally ensures {that a} furnace’s guarantee stays intact.
All furnace producers suggest annual upkeep, and most additionally embrace a guaranty for each furnace they make. Nevertheless, most warranties require that models be put in and maintained by a licensed HVAC skilled, which incorporates cleanings. Harm to a unit attributable to a scarcity of upkeep or errors made by a home-owner throughout cleansing or DIY restore is mostly not lined.
When a guaranty is obtainable by an HVAC contractor upon set up, enrollment in an annual upkeep plan is often required. With so many necessities to maintain essential furnace warranties intact, it makes extra sense to let knowledgeable tackle the duty of cleansing a unit fairly than a home-owner.

Q. How typically does a furnace should be cleaned?
Most furnaces needs to be cleaned as soon as each 1 to 2 years. An expert HVAC firm might want to perform the process. Nevertheless, a furnace greater than 10 years previous needs to be cleaned and inspected yearly. Owners can even wish to remember the fact that with a purpose to get essentially the most out of their furnace cleansing, a house’s duct system must be cleaned frequently as nicely (sometimes each 3 to five years).
Q. How lengthy does cleansing a furnace take?
The size of a furnace cleansing appointment will depend on the dimensions, system sort, and situation of the furnace unit. Each cleansing is exclusive to the unit. Professionally cleansing a furnace takes between 1 and three hours. Altering a furnace air filter is far quicker, typically taking 5 minutes or much less.
Q. How typically do I want to vary the furnace filter?
Furnace filters enhance air high quality and hold vitality payments from getting uncontrolled. Altering them on time may help hold a furnace working effectively. As a common rule of thumb, a furnace filter needs to be modified at the very least as soon as each 90 days, or as soon as a season (even in heat climate).
Q. How do I do know if my furnace wants cleansing?
A furnace offers off indicators when it must be cleaned. A few of the commonest embrace inconsistent indoor temperatures, sudden enhance in mud, unusual furnace smells, and spikes in vitality payments. A furnace making abnormally loud noises or ceaselessly shutting down may sign a necessity for cleansing.
Q. Can I clear a furnace myself?
A house owner can change a furnace filter on their very own, even with minimal expertise. However in the case of furnace cleansing, it is a activity greatest left to the professionals. Actually, a home-owner can void the unit’s guarantee by finishing up a cleansing on their very own.
Q. Can I take advantage of compressed air to wash my furnace?
Sure, compressed air can be utilized to wash a furnace, however sure security precautions needs to be taken. To begin, the furnace will should be shut off earlier than any cleansing is finished. Additionally, compressed air needs to be used on the lowest psi (kilos per sq. inch) that’s nonetheless efficient. A vacuum can be a super cleansing software, because it removes the particles fairly than pushing it round. Compressed air needs to be saved for spots {that a} vacuum can’t attain.
